As Group Tax Counsel you will be part of the Tax Team and you will, together with your colleague, be responsible for corporate tax matters, transfer pricing, VAT, local taxes and customs (questions on a daily basis as well as projects).
In your role you will focus on transfer pricing and work together with your colleagues of the Group Tax Department, the legal department, the local finance departments and other central and local departments. You will also collaborate with external advisors and external auditors.
You will get the opportunity to have a taste of the other tax areas which are not your focus, such as corporate income tax, VAT, customs and gain knowledge and experiences in these tax matters.
You will report to the Group Tax Manager.
Your key responsibilities and challenges are:
- Prepare and review transfer pricing compliance (master file, local files, local forms, country by country reporting etc.) for the Vandemoortele Group and ensure timely completion and filing;
- Prepare and review financial analysis and benchmark studies;
- Prepare and review mid year and closing transfer pricing calculations and further automate these where possible;
- Prepare the intercompany agreements together with the legal department;
- Monitor the Vandemoortele’s transfer pricing policies and business models and suggest where needed transfer pricing improvements/changes;
- Assist in and lead transfer pricing audits;
- Assist and manage transfer pricing litigation (claims, litigation, mutual agreement procedures);
- Prepare, file, discuss and obtain transfer pricing rulings;
- Support and advice business and group projects on transfer pricing aspects;
- Prepare and lead transfer pricing projects;
- You manage ad hoc assistance from external advisors;
- Ensure DAC6 reporting compliance for the Vandemoortele Group.

ARE YOU THE ONE WE’RE LOOKING FOR?
- You hold a Master degree in Law or Economics/Business Administration combined with an additional Master Degree in Tax;
- You have a good knowledge of transfer pricing, corporate income tax and you understand accounting. Having notions of VAT is a plus;
- You have at least 5 years of experienc in transfer pricing;
- You have a good and quick business understanding of related areas and of the business;
- You’re able to manage numerous projects simultaneously, often under deadline pressure;
- You have good analytical skills and are able to analyse financial data and law/regulations;
- You are able to translate legal obligations into workable solutions;
- Your excellent communication and networking skills enable you to engage your internal stakeholders;
- You are proactive with good organisation and planning skills. At the same time, you are pragmatic, problem-solving and looking for initiative;
- You like working together in a team, but are also able to work autonomously;
- Furthermore you are flexible, driven and open to receive and give challenges;
- You have a good knowledge of Microsoft Office (Word, Excel and Powerpoint). Knowledge of SAP is a plus;
- You have excellent interpersonal and communication skills, written and verbal, in English, Dutch and French.
